Samer Spectrum of Love Initiative - Autism

This is a description of an event related to the "Samer Spectrum of Love Initiative - Autism." The workshop was conducted by Mr. Ramzi Mahfouz, the Technical Director at the Jordanian Academy for Autism, to train the personnel of the General Security Directorate (Public Security Directorate) on how to interact with individuals with Autism Spectrum Disorder. The event was attended by Colonel Butay Shishani, Deputy Director of the Public Security Directorate; His Excellency Dr. Ahmed Abu Khadijah, Deputy Chairman of the Board of Directors; and Mr. Mofeq Al-Zamil, President of the Jordanian Autism Spectrum Disorder Association, along with several administrators from Ibn Al-Haytham Hospital. Such initiatives aim to train the General Security Directorate's personnel and empower them in dealing with individuals with disabilities. This demonstrates the Directorate's commitment to the importance of inclusive societal and humanitarian roles that it carries out through its various units, taking into consideration the needs and specificities of all segments of society, especially individuals with disabilities. At the end of the workshop, the Jordanian Autism Spectrum Disorder Association organized a closing session, during which Mr. Mofeq Al-Zamil, the Association's President, spoke about the initiative's significance and the importance of the General Security Directorate's participation alongside the local community in supporting individuals with disabilities in general, and those with Autism Spectrum Disorder in particular. To conclude the event, Colonel Butay Shishani delivered a motivational speech to the General Security Directorate personnel and distributed certificates to them, expressing gratitude for the warm welcome from the hospital and acknowledging the efforts of the Jordanian Autism Spectrum Disorder Association.
